Behavior of Organic Compounds with Different Functional Groups based on Surface Tension, Ramsey-Shields-EÖTVÖS Constants (k), Order of Association (x) and Trouton’s Rule

Hydrocarbons and organic compounds having different functional groups with hetero atoms have shown a discriminative behavior toward surface tension, EÖTVÖS constants (k), order of association (x) and Trouton’s rule. This was explained in terms of associative and non-associative behavior of these compounds.
